What is EUR/USD on MT4?
The EUR/USD spread is the difference between the bid and ask price, effectively the commission you pay per trade. For Congo traders, this matters in real USD terms: a 0.1 pip spread on EUR/USD for a 0.01 lot (1,000 units) costs about $0.01. While that seems tiny, it adds up. Spreads matter more in Congo because local trading volumes are often smaller, and every fraction of a pip saved directly boosts net returns. ECN (Electronic Communication Network) spreads are better for Congo traders using 1:500 leverage because they offer raw institutional pricing with minimal markup, unlike fixed spreads that can be 1-2 pips wider. Consider a Congo trader making 100 trades per month: with a 0.2-pip spread (like XM Group), the monthly cost is approximately $2. With a 1.0-pip spread, that rises to $10—a saving of $8 per month, or $96 annually. That’s real money for Congo traders. Regulators like CySEC and ASIC require brokers to disclose spreads clearly, which helps Congo traders compare costs. Remember, for Congo traders, the lower the spread, the more of your profits you keep—especially when trading with leverage. Always check the all-in cost before opening an account.
Best trading times - EUR/USD from Congo
For Congo traders in the UTC+0 timezone, the London session opens conveniently at 08:00 local time—no need to wake up early or stay up late. The most active period is the NY-London overlap from 13:00 to 16:30 local, when EUR/USD spreads are tightest, often falling to 0.09 pips at ECN brokers. A smart routine for Congo traders: start your day reviewing charts at 08:00 when London opens, then execute your main trades during the overlap hours for maximum liquidity. The Asian session (00:00-07:00 local) should be avoided by Congo traders because spreads widen significantly, sometimes exceeding 1.0 pip. Also, note that Congo observes no major public holidays that affect forex markets, but weekends (Saturday-Sunday) see no trading. Overall, the UTC+0 timezone gives Congo traders a natural advantage: you can trade the most liquid sessions during your regular business hours without sacrificing sleep.

Execution & slippage - Congo
Congo traders face unique challenges with slippage due to variable internet infrastructure. In major cities like Kinshasa, connection quality is generally good, but rural areas may experience higher latency. To minimize slippage, Congo traders should connect to a London server—it offers the lowest ping from Africa (estimated 80-120ms) and is ideal for EUR/USD trading. Scalping is possible for Congo traders with a stable connection, but a VPS is strongly recommended if you trade high-frequency strategies, as it reduces execution delays. Among the listed brokers, XM Group provides the fastest execution for Congo traders, with average order fills under 20ms. Always test your broker's execution during the London session to gauge real-world slippage.
Islamic accounts & swap fees - Congo
In the Democratic Republic of Congo, approximately 10% of the population is Muslim, so Islamic (swap-free) accounts are relevant for a minority but still offered by most brokers. For Congo traders using standard accounts, the overnight swap cost for EUR/USD at 1:100 leverage on a $1,000 position is roughly -0.50 USD per night for long positions (positive for short). XM Group and Exness offer genuine Islamic accounts with no hidden admin fees, making them top choices for Muslim Congo traders. Non-Muslim Congo traders can minimize swap costs by closing positions before 22:00 GMT (the rollover time). Always confirm with your broker if swap applies to your account type—some charge a fixed fee after a holding period.
